- Q: What age group is the Betterhood Crawling and Sliding Soft Foam Block suitable for? A: The Betterhood Crawling and Sliding Soft Foam Block is designed for toddlers aged 1 to 3 years.
- Q: Are the materials used in the foam blocks safe for children? A: Yes, the foam climbing blocks are made from child-friendly materials that meet and exceed safety and industry standards, ensuring a safe play environment for children.
- Q: How do I clean the foam climbing blocks? A: The foam blocks are easy to clean. Simply wipe them down with a rag to remove dirt. The removable cleaning surface has a long zipper for convenience.
- Q: What are the dimensions of the assembled foam climbing set? A: When assembled, the climbing set measures 57 inches in length, 17.7 inches in width, and 25.5 inches in height.
- Q: Can these foam blocks be used outdoors? A: The Betterhood foam climbing blocks are designed primarily for indoor use. They are waterproof, but for outdoor use, it's recommended to keep them in a sheltered area.
- Q: Do the foam blocks emit any odors? A: No, the foam climbing blocks do not emit any unpleasant odors, making them suitable for children to play with.
- Q: How do the blocks help in child development? A: The different combinations of blocks help stimulate children's imagination and enhance their sense of space and balance as they climb and crawl.
- Q: Is the climbing set stable during use? A: Yes, the climbing set features a non-slip bottom and hook-and-loop connections to keep it securely in place, enhancing safety during play.
- Q: Where can I use the climbing blocks? A: The climbing blocks are perfect for various indoor settings including living rooms, amusement parks, kindergarten play areas, and shopping mall rest areas.
- Q: Should children wear shoes while playing on the foam blocks? A: It is recommended that children remove their shoes before playing on the foam blocks to maintain cleanliness and hygiene.
